Category : Files from Magazines
Archive   : PROGJRNL.ZIP
Filename : NETM.BAS

 
Output of file : NETM.BAS contained in archive : PROGJRNL.ZIP
ü ‚Qÿÿ$ÿÿ
\ñø€–§Rã“Œµc¢"X’F(°ÒL.:½‡a¯yV¡g RÌ
+amsÝdìnòxÃinum‚™iÎnum÷jnum4ŒknumW–Tlnumz ‘tsnumœªiepsilonµ´ualpha»¾ÁÈýd†imæt@snumÇÒzW1oM1JB1QM4]O1ÍÜ M2¾B2_M5O2»kÓæ§M3•B3M6O3ClÙðëW2åW3n5jßtsþúhrqinkey"z
"÷,6@¶inÖjnªknlnztsn%J+T1^7h=r<tt¡Bias1target[iwtˆcwtowtqimwcmwaomwÞibiasÖcbiasobiasimb•cmb›omb:ioco
ooÆrenumcrenumberýcmbiîimwtcmwtuomwtæiout_cout
ooutimputC|flnmhtabÉPRINTTABI†OUšk¤v®£¸Â¯Ì©Ö‚à|êJnd#trialsŽô”sˆþµÂÈÎ&1STARTÔ0Ú:àDæNìX]sumòbølþv€
Š”ž¨"²(¼.Æ4ÐDÚYäiîoø}ƒ ‰ 8cdeltaŸ*odeltao¥4øoerror«>±H²mowt½RÐ\ÖfÜp¨mobiasâzè„·Žô˜î]Ãú¢‹obm¬ ¶ÀQÊ?ÔEÞcèiòWüK]*ideltacwmÈowmcbm iwmibm‡€Š½”žo¨“²{¼uÆ™Ÿ$¥.«8±B·Lç`ájótí~ۈՒϜæÉVXbùlÿv#@)J/T5^ hr|;pAzG„MŽq˜w¢}¬S¶YÀ_ÊeÔkÞƒ­ ³*¡4§>•H›R‰\f¹ˆ¿’Ŝ˦û°ºÄÝÎãØéâ×ìÑöõï

Ž˜¢¬%¶+À1Ê7Ô[ÞIèOò=üCagU$m sª©´¯¾—È‘Ò‹Ü…æðyú£ÍÁ"»,µ6ë`jßtå~ÓˆÙ’Çœ!¸ ' ñÌ ÷Ö ýà ê ô <
F
3P
KZ
-d
?n
QÐWÚähî9øEnt",6@Jene†štiterrsumŸVTABLOCATIONdeltaolderrÁ errsumdeltaÏptrÞim1im2tar1îptr1oiwtoibiasocwtocbiasoowtoobias4ã prog name is net7ãd ßã this is the number of inputse åã* this is the number of input layer neuronsd ëã+ this is the number of center layer neuronssd ñã+ this is the number of output layer neuronssey ]ã this is the number of exemplarsd Òã this is the convergence factork? ãã this is the momentum factorã—"Î}ê ] ßî ] ñ+e€Œ ë: å}ÿÿ å ß5 å ß1 å_ å8 åÖ}ÿÿ ë å< ë å ëh ë* ëÞ}ÿÿ ñ ëC ñ ë# ñq ñÉ ñæ}ÿÿ å ßæ åî}ÿÿ ë åø ë }ÿÿ ñ ë
 ñ ãs£mPRESS ANY KEY WHEN READY–ŠmdD ¢ m`mãã INITIALIZE WEIGHTS AND BIASESã ‘d åVÿÿ,d dDpdw ‘_d ‘8 d ßVÿÿÔd dDpdw ‘ 5d ‘ 1 fÿÿ Rd ëVÿÿ d dDpdw R ‘<d R ‘ Rfÿÿ ‘fÿÿ Rd ëVÿÿpd dDpdw Rhd R* Rfÿÿ ud ñVÿÿ Rd ëVÿÿÎd dDpdw u RCd u R# Rfÿÿd dDpdw uqd uÉ ufÿÿãmNETDATA0 ýs£d e2’m FILENAME = "• ý–e2’ ß•mINPUTS–e2’ å•m
INPUT NEURONS"–e2’ ë•mCENTER NEURONS–e2’ ñ•mOUTPUT NEURONS–e2’ ]•m EXEMPLARS"–e2’ ҕmEPSILON"–e2’ ã•mMOMENTUM–ãã2 SET INPUT AND TARGET VALUES FOR THE 121 EXEMPLARSãd cd [d a ¢dxdkÍÌL>Wÿÿ6 qdxdkÍÌL>Wÿÿ* cd c ¢ cdî q cd îk? ¢ ¢p q qpnpO cd+ qfÿÿ ¢fÿÿãã RANDOMIZE THE EXEMPLARS㠍deúVÿÿdeydDp& ÁdeydDp& Þ Ádî Þdîí Ád î Þd îí Ád+ Þd+í fÿÿãã RUN 320 TRAINING ITERATIONSã zde@VÿÿÂd ãã+ ONE TIME THROUGH FOR EACH OF 121 EXEMPLARSMã cd ]Vÿÿãã FEED THE INPUT HIDDEN LAYERã ‘d åVÿÿp d » d ßVÿÿ:  » c î ‘ 5p » fÿÿdd »x ‘_wn ‘Ö ‘fÿÿãã FEED THE CENTER HIDDEN LAYERã Rd ëVÿÿ4
d » ‘d åVÿÿþ  » ‘Ö R ‘<p » ‘fÿÿdd »x Rhwn RÞ Rfÿÿãã FEED THE OUTER HIDDEN LAYERã ud ñVÿÿö
d » Rd ëVÿÿÀ
 » RÞ u RCp » Rfÿÿdd »x uqwn uæ ufÿÿãã; ONE ITEM OF THE TRAINING SET HAS BEEN PROCESSED; NOW BACKã& PROPAGATE A PORTION OF THE ERROR TERMããC GET THE OUTPUT LAYER ERROR AND WEIGHT UPDATE, MOMENTUM TERMS FIRSTã. ALSO KEEP TRACK OF THE SUM OF ABSOLUTE ERRORSã Rd ëVÿÿ d R: Rfÿÿ ud ñVÿÿæ
  c u+ uæw  Ò c u+ uæwn uæpd uæwnpnp J Rd ëVÿÿt
ã owm = OUTPUT WEIGHT MOMENTUM J RÞp ã u R#p u R# u RC u R# u RC R: J u RCp R: Rfÿÿã obm = OUTPUT BIAS MOMENTUM J ã uÉp uÉ uq uÉ uq ufÿÿããC GET THE CENTER LAYER ERROR AND WEIGHT UPDATE, MOMENTUM TERMS FIRSTã ‘d åVÿÿhd ‘ ‘fÿÿ Rd ëVÿÿò Ò R:p RÞpd RÞwnp : ‘d åVÿÿ€ã cwm = CENTER WEIGHT MOMENTUM : ‘Öp ã R ‘p R ‘ R ‘< R ‘ R ‘< ‘ J R ‘<p ‘ ‘fÿÿã cbm = CENTER BIAS MOMENTUM : ã R*p R* Rh R* Rh RfÿÿããB GET THE INPUT LAYER ERROR AND WEIGHT UPDATE, MOMENTUM TERMS FIRSTã ‘d åVÿÿ¤ Ò ‘p ‘Öpd ‘Öwnp  d ßVÿÿ4ã iwm = INPUT WEIGHT MOMENTUM  c îp ã ‘ 1p ‘ 1 ‘ 5 ‘ 1 ‘ 5 fÿÿã ibm = INPUT BIAS MOMENTUM  ã ‘8p ‘8 ‘_ ‘8 ‘_ ‘fÿÿãã= THIS COMPLETES THE BACKPROPAGATION TRAINING FOR ONE EXEMPLARã cfÿÿã PROCESS NEXT EXEMPLARããD THIS COMPLETES ONE TRAINING ITERATION; ALL OF THE EXEMPLARS IN THEã& TRAINING SET HAVE BEEN PROCESSED ONCEããF APPLY MOMENTUM TO WEIGHTS AND BIASES BASED ON FULL TRAINING ITERATIONã zd`òã ‘d åVÿÿÿÿ d ßVÿÿÿÿkffæ? ‘ 5pkÍÌL? ‘ æpw ‘ 5 fÿÿÿÿkffæ? ‘_pkÍÌL? ‘îpw ‘_ ‘fÿÿÿÿ
'Ò FOR k% = 1 TO kn%: FOR j% = 1 TO jn%kffæ? R ‘<pkÍÌL? R ‘øpw R ‘< ‘fÿÿÿÿkffæ? RhpkÍÌL? R pw Rh Rfÿÿÿÿ
'ÿÿ FOR l% = 1 TO ln%: FOR k% = 1 TO kn%kffæ? u RCpkÍÌL? u R
pw u RC Rfÿÿÿÿkffæ? uqpkÍÌL? u pw uq ufÿÿÿÿã&ò ‘d åVÿÿÿÿ d ßVÿÿÿÿ ‘ 5 ‘ æ fÿÿÿÿ ‘_ ‘î ‘fÿÿÿÿ Rd ëVÿÿÿÿ ‘d åVÿÿÿÿ R ‘< R ‘ø ‘fÿÿÿÿ Rh R  Rfÿÿÿÿ ud ñVÿÿÿÿ Rd ëVÿÿÿÿ u RC u R
 Rfÿÿÿÿ uq u  ufÿÿÿÿãã? THIS IS WHERE THE RELATIVE ERROR SHOULD BE PLOTTED GRAPHICALLYIã3 BEFORE PROCEEDING WITH THE NEXT TRAINING ITERATION ãsesdÁm ITERATION"• z– ey mAVERAGE ABSOLUTE ERROR =• ”“ ¨ w Ÿ  ¨mDELTA ="• Ÿ– ms"`Í mS"`Í zfÿÿÿÿÿÿÍN zÿÿÿÿ¦

  3 Responses to “Category : Files from Magazines
Archive   : PROGJRNL.ZIP
Filename : NETM.BAS

  1. Very nice! Thank you for this wonderful archive. I wonder why I found it only now. Long live the BBS file archives!

  2. This is so awesome! 😀 I’d be cool if you could download an entire archive of this at once, though.

  3. But one thing that puzzles me is the “mtswslnkmcjklsdlsbdmMICROSOFT” string. There is an article about it here. It is definitely worth a read: http://www.os2museum.com/wp/mtswslnk/